> >> > I still haven't found a way to make this work, does anyone have any
> >> > suggestions?
> >> >
> >> > To rephrase: I need some way to select a feature when a click occurs
> on,
> >> > or
> >> > in the area around the feature, for example 20 pixels.
> >>
> >> To my knowledge there's no way to do that with one feature. However
> >> you could do that with two features, the one below the real feature
> >> would be invisible.
> >>
> >>
> >
> > Oh, I see I've made an error explaining, I need this to work for all my
> > features, in all layers.
> >
> > Or did you mean cloning all features on a separate layer, turning that
> layer
> > off and then changing something in the config of that layer?
> >
> > Please elaborate. :)
>
> I mean creating like clones, but larger, and adding them to the same
> layer. It should easily work for point, but it'd required buffer
> calculation for polygons and lines. So it's not so good.
>
>
> I'm mainly dealing with polylines, but if that is the only way, then so be
it. How can I perform buffer calculations?
